RE: Internet Archive has some old annual reports by the Zoological and Acclimatisation Society of Victoria about Melbourne Zoo, from 1872-1934 fairly consistently, but also two about 1859 and 1860 when zoological collection was being established gradually. There's 26 documents - link & source: Zoological and Acclimatisation Society of Victoria Reports: Internet Archive: Digital Library.

This is the species list at Melbourne Zoo for 1904 from the annual report record for that year (source: Internet Archive: Digital Library, specifically: https://ia803101.us.archive.org/5/items/annualreportzoo00zoole/annualreportzoo00zoole.pdf). While it does list all the species held at Melbourne Zoo in 1904, it does not list the number of individuals per species at the zoo.
